Human Resources Director
Awesomeness TV is seeking Human Resources Director with a demonstrated record of success and career progression in a fast paced, corporate environment. The HR Director will play an important role in the organization: providing compensation guidance, organizational and management development, implementation of HR programs, overseeing compliance, project management and other hands-on activities. This role requires a collaborative and flexible individual who is a proactive communicator and able to develop effective relationships at all levels. Responsibilities will be both strategic and tactical, focused on supporting several hundred employees. It is critical to deliver a high level of service by providing appropriate influence, guidance and assistance to address a variety of employee related issues. You will work closely with the Head of Human Resources to anticipate employee and organizational issues and make recommendations and implement solutions to attract, motivate, develop and retain employees.
Required Skills:
• Passion. Dedicated and curious professional looking to grow
• Discretion. Maturity to handle sensitive information with grace and sensitivity
• Collaboration. Pulls together teams and resources with ease
• Mentor and leader. Helps grow and develop junior team members
• Systems Savvy. Fluency with HRIS and an aptitude for new technology
• Communication. Effective, nuanced and influential whether in person or in writing
• Positive Attitude. Moves effortlessly from administration to employee service to strategy
Responsibilities include:
Administration & General HR:
• Provide generalist HR support including employee relations, compensation strategy, and interpretation of policies, procedures, and guidelines
• Promote positive employee relations and successful business practices
• Drafting compliant and nuanced communications including memos, letters, policies and program materials
Compliance & Compensation
• Provide periodic reviews of job descriptions and audit the FLSA status of positions
• Manage and complete industry relevant compensation surveys; create templates and recommend strategies for best practices at ATV
• Schedule and ensure completion of compliance and mandatory trainings
• Research, recommend and secure resources for alternative learning and development opportunities
Performance Management
• Recommend and develop appropriate templates, trainings and systems for performance evaluation and management process
• Assist in management of the annual performance and compensation review process
• Provide advice, coaching and counseling to managers and employees in the areas of conflict resolution, performance management, promotions, terminations
Data & Reporting
• Conduct regular audits of HRIS system to ensure accuracy and quality of data and system functionality
• Provide accurate and informative reports for HR, Finance and Executive review
• Oversee state and federal reporting requirements and filings
• Work closely with payroll and benefits to maintain proper controls and process protocols are met
Project Management
• Create maintain and distribute roadmaps, timelines and milestone reporting for various HR initiatives
• Assist in the development of materials and presentations relating to policy changes and communications
• Collaborate with IT and Facilities on implementation of organization wide programs and practices
Qualifications:
• 7-10 years demonstrated / recognized background in Human Resources with specific experience in data and project management
• Must have exceptional communication skills with ability to develop effective working relationships with employees at all levels: listen effectively, provide feedback, express ideas to build consensus, and generate enthusiasm
• Understanding of labor laws and a strong HR sensibility and judgment
• Solid analytical skills with the ability to solve problems quickly and creatively
• High level of independence to manage multiple ongoing issues and complex employee related matters
• Self-directed, able to manage multiple projects and produce results in a timely manner
• Technical proficiency including Microsoft Office, Visio, Gmail, and HRIS systems
• Legal right to work in the United States
